The LELBXK11-39014-25-V has a total of 8 pins: 1. VCC (Power Supply) 2. Vin+ (Non-Inverting Input) 3. Vin- (Inverting Input) 4. Vout (Output) 5. GND (Ground) 6. NC (No Connection) 7. NC (No Connection) 8. NC (No Connection)
The LELBXK11-39014-25-V operates based on the principles of operational amplifiers, utilizing feedback to control gain and accurately amplify input signals. It maintains stability across varying environmental conditions and input signal characteristics.
The LELBXK11-39014-25-V finds extensive use in the following applications: - Audio Amplification Circuits - Sensor Signal Conditioning - Medical Instrumentation - Industrial Control Systems
